Abstract

We report three‐dimensional (3D) microscopy with nearly isotropic resolution in the λ/5 − λ/10 range. Our approach combines 4Pi‐confocal two‐photon fluorescence microscopy with image restoration. The 3D resolution is demonstrated with densely clustered beads as well as with F‐actin fibers in mouse fibroblast cells. A comparison with unrestored two‐photon confocal images reveals a total reduction of the uncertainty volume up to a factor of 15.
